  • Title

    A fuzzy based hybrid multispectral image fusion method using DWT

  • Abstract
    In most of the standard Pan-sharpening methods, it is observed that color distortion appears in the final Pansharped image. In the area of image analysis in remote sensing applications, spectral information plays an important role and due to the color distortion, image analysis may get affected. In this paper, a fuzzy based hybrid multispectral image fusion method using wavelet transform is proposed which provides novel tradeoff solution between the spectral and spatial fidelity and preserves more detail spectral and spatial information. New fuzzy based hybrid image fusion rules are also proposed. Proposed method is applied on several registered Panchromatic and Multispectral images and simulation results are compared using standard image fusion parameters. The simulation results of proposed method are also compared with five different standard and recently proposed Pan sharpening methods. It has been observed from simulation results that the proposed algorithm preserves better spatial and spectral information and better visual quality as compared to earlier reported methods.
